Holland-jones Lake Dam

Holland-jones Lake Dam is an earth dam located in Carroll County, Georgia. It carries a Low hazard potential classification.

About Holland-jones Lake Dam

Holland-jones Lake Dam is a dam in Carroll, Georgia. The dam is owned by Jessen, Douglas A.;jones, J. A. (private). It impounds the Wolf Creek near Fairplay.

The dam stands 29 feet tall and stretches 372 feet across, creates a reservoir covering 15 acres, and has a maximum storage capacity of 258 acre-feet.

This dam has a low hazard potential classification, meaning that failure would cause minimal damage, limited primarily to the dam owner's property, with no expected loss of life. The most recent inspection on record was 12/28/2017.
